"The Hades is the Greek god for death, and as you know you cross a river after you die, the Styx. The ferryman puts you on the next border. I'm not sure if this ferryman has a boat, but ferryboats are the theme of the collaborative release by Marc Behrens and Paulo Raposo. Over the course of three years they worked on this, with as starting point ferryboat recordings from Portugal. I only like boats when they have the size of a ferryboat, anything smaller makes me feel uncomfortable. But such a big sized ship makes me feel ok, and especially a longer period, say going from Germany to Sweden on the night ferry, makes me want to listen to the motor, the metal bangs, the air condition, the water. I understand the fascination of Behrens and Raposo fully and listening to this brings back the memories of the various trips I made. All of the familiar sounds are in here, and there are carefully processed by both musicians. 'Hades' is not just a plain recording of sounds of a ferry, but they compose with the material. In 'Crossing Out Of', the final piece on the album, they have some sorrowful tune at the bottom of the piece and scraping sounds on top. A beautiful contemplative piece. The others are equally strong pieces, less contemplative. 'Gate' for instance takes us to the ship's motor and after a pretty noisy intro, things are slowly silenced out in washes of the sea: the boat has left. This CD is a very fine example of how to treat field recordings in a highly intelligent way, an example to many, I'd say. Great stuff." [FdW / Vital Weekly]
